Ireland 🍺 About O'Hara's 51st State IPA

Bursting with bold tropical flavours of grapefruit, passion fruit, apricot and peach, this unfiltered IPA, which takes its inspiration from the New England IPA style, is an attack on the senses. A carefully chosen hop blend provides an intense citrus aroma while adding a well-balanced yet mild bitterness. Malts are combined to deliver a smooth mouthfeel.

🍃 Beer Facts
- Type / Style: IPA
- ABV: 6.0%
- IBU: 40
- Plato: 15.0°P
- Fermentation: Top fermentation
- Colour: Hazy with a golden body

🍽️ On the Table
- Serving Temp: 6-8°C
- Glass Type: O’Hara’s Irish Craft Beer conical glass
- Food Pairing:
Perfect for matching with spicy chicken dishes, steak, Eton Mess and Stilton cheese.
